Frequently asked questions about The National Sea Training Trust

What does The National Sea Training Trust do?

Support for education and training in respect of maritime activities

How much income did The National Sea Training Trust report in 2025?

The National Sea Training Trust reported total income of £22k and reported expenditure of £4k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was The National Sea Training Trust registered as a charity?

The National Sea Training Trust was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 13 May 1963 as charity number 313470. It has been registered for 63 years.

Who runs The National Sea Training Trust?

The National Sea Training Trust is governed by a board of 7 trustees. The chair of trustees is Edmund John Nichols Brookes.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does The National Sea Training Trust operate?

The National Sea Training Trust operates in Kent,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.

Is The National Sea Training Trust a registered charity?

Yes — The National Sea Training Trust is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 313470.
